Path: utzoo!utgpu!jarvis.csri.toronto.edu!mailrus!csd4.milw.wisc.edu!bionet!ames!pacbell!pbhyf!rob From: rob@pbhyf.PacBell.COM (Rob Bernardo) Newsgroups: comp.mail.elm Subject: Re: group reply includes sender Message-ID: <4726@pbhyf.PacBell.COM> Date: 18 Feb 89 17:57:17 GMT References: <290@wubios.wustl.edu> <937@csd4.milw.wisc.edu> <4691@pbhyf.PacBell.COM> <2910@hplabsz.HPL.HP.COM> <7190@spool.cs.wisc.edu> <5121@b-tech.ann-arbor.mi.us> Reply-To: rob@pbhyf.PacBell.COM (Rob Bernardo) Organization: Pacific * Bell, San Ramon, CA Lines: 32 In article <5121@b-tech.ann-arbor.mi.us> zeeff@b-tech.ann-arbor.mi.us (Jon Zeeff) writes: +>"right thing". Rfc 822 requires that all addresses have an unambiguous +>context-independent meaning. On any of our local hosts, "solomon" means +>Since addresses without @'s are not legal in 822 headers, sendmail on +>his machine "canonicalizes" the addresses by tacking "@cheddar.cs.wisc.edu" +>on the end of each one. (This is + + +Elm does needs an option to fully qualify all addresses. People using +elm + smail 2.5 have problems with mail going out with things like "Cc: jon" +which confuses some sites. If I understand you correctly, I don't think that would work. When ELM is sending a message, addresses occur in two places: (1) in the header lines (To and Cc) and (2) in the command line for ELM's execution of the mail transport agent. What it sounds like ELM would have to do, in this proposal, is expand the addresses in the headers according to the smail alias database, but leave them unexpanded in the command line, where smail would deal with them. There's something very unmodular about that: the expansion of the aliases should be done either one place or the other, esp. considering that smail and ELM are not part of the same package. It seems to me that if smail 2.5 has it's own alias database and it translates the address "jon" into something more universally meaningful, it is up the smail to rewrite the headers of the message as well. -- Rob Bernardo, Pacific Bell UNIX/C Reusable Code Library Email: ...![backbone]!pacbell!pbhyf!rob OR rob@pbhyf.PacBell.COM Office: (415) 823-2417 Room 4E750A, San Ramon Valley Administrative Center Residence: (415) 827-4301 R Bar JB, Concord, California